Product
ALSOK (Sohgo Security Services Co.), founded in 1965 and one of Japan's largest security firms, delivers integrated guarding with trained personnel supported by CCTV, access control, and intrusion detection. Solutions are tailored for offices, retail, logistics, industrial plants, and public facilities. The product emphasizes reliability, rapid incident response, and regulatory compliance. Bundled service levels align with client risk profiles and operating hours.
Alarm monitoring & rapid response offers 24/7 monitoring centers that handle alarms from homes and businesses and dispatch mobile units as needed, with target response times often under 10 minutes for urban areas. Redundant communication and verification protocols have been shown to reduce false alarms by as much as 70% in industry studies. Customers receive detailed event reports and analytics—used by an estimated 80% of commercial clients—to continuously improve site security. Options include panic, fire, and environmental sensors to cover diverse risks.

Place
Sohgo Security Services maintains a nationwide network covering all 47 prefectures, with branches providing local sales, installation, and on-site response. Decentralized depots across prefectures shorten alarm and emergency dispatch times by enabling nearer-unit deployment. Regional teams tailor solutions to local regulations and risk profiles. Coverage emphasizes urban hubs and major transport corridors to protect high-density and critical infrastructure.
Redundant Security Operations Centers operate 24/7 delivering alarm handling and SOC services across the kingdom, ensuring continuous monitoring and rapid incident response. Standardized procedures and SOPs drive consistent service quality nationwide. Real-time data streams from field devices, patrol units and cyber sensors feed the centers, which maintain direct interfaces with police, fire and municipal agencies for coordinated response.
Enterprise and public-sector clients are handled by dedicated account managers who coordinate bespoke bids; solution engineers co-develop technical specifications and RFP responses to ensure compliance and integration. Long-term contracts are governed by SLAs and periodic performance reviews to secure renewals and service continuity. Cross-selling aligns physical security, cyber services, and care solutions into bundled offerings for comprehensive account coverage.

Installation, logistics, and maintenance
Sohgo Security Services Co. uses in-house teams and certified partners for site surveys, installations and full lifecycle service, backed by spare-parts logistics and swap programs targeting 48-hour swaps and cutting MTTR by ~50%. Remote diagnostics reduced truck rolls by ~35% and service costs by ~22% in 2024 benchmarks. Preventive maintenance is scheduled to client operational windows, achieving >95% on-time PM compliance.
